You <em>could</em> calculate the length of each side using Pythagorean theorem, then use Heron's formula to find the area. But there's an easier way: find the area of the rectangle that contains the triangle, and subtract the areas of the smaller triangles in the corners.
The area of the rectangle is 4 × 7 = 28.
The area of the upper left triangle is ½(2)(4) = 4.
The area of the upper right triangle is ½(3)(5) = 7.5.
The area of the lower right triangle is ½(1)(7) = 3.5.
So the area of the triangle is:
28 − 4 − 7.5 − 3.5 = 13

We have been given that Trevor and Marisa together have 28 t shirts to sell if Marissa has 4 fewer t shirts than Trevor
let the number of shirts Trevor have be x
And since, Marissa has 4 fewer than Trevor so number of shirts Marissa will have be x-4
Hence, according to question equation becomes:
x+x-4=28
We will solve for x to find the number of t shirts Trevor has
2x -4 =28
2x = 32
x =16
Hence, Trevor has 16 number of shirts

Hello! So a 9% commission is earned on the amount of beauty supplies sold. To find out the amount of commission earned, all you have to do is multiply $895 by 9%. 895 * 9% (0.09) is 80.55. $80.55 is earned in commission, Now, add 450 to that amount. 80.55 + 450 is 530.55. There. Danielle earned a total of $530.55 this week.
